Red Lobster: Adding 'The Next Food Network Star''s Winning Recipe

food-network-star-red-lobster

On one of the latest episodes of Food Network’s “The Next Food Network Star”, finalist Jeffrey Saad along with the other remaining contestants were challenged by a panel of judges to develop a dish using wood-fire grilling method using fresh fish species served at Red Lobster locations across America. Under the scrutiny of Red Lobster Senior Executive Chef Michael LaDuke, Iron Chef Michael Symon and Bobby Flay, Saad’s dish was chosen due to its bold flavors enhancing “the delicious, natural flavor of wood-fire grilled fish, without overwhelming it,” said Chef LaDuke. Jeffrey Saad’s dish of wood-grilled fresh fresh  spicy soy broth will be featured on the “Today’s Fresh Fish” menu at 690 Red Lobster locations across North America. Get out and try it!
